Across Wiltshire and surrounding counties, The Hills Group of companies manages and recycles waste, produces essential construction materials through quarrying and ready mixed concrete, and builds award-winning homes in sought after locations.
Established in 1900 and family-owned, The Hills Group has evolved over the past four generations into a multi-million pound business, harnessing the latest technologies, pioneering major infrastructure projects, and employing over 700 people.
